How to Convert Cubic Meter to Quart

1 cubic meter = 1056.69 quarts

Quart = Cubic Meter × 1056.69

Example: 222 m³ × 1056.69 = 234580 qt

Reverse Conversion

To convert quarts back to cubic meters:

  • Remember, 1 quart equals 0.000946353 cubic meters.
  • To convert 234580 qt to m³, multiply 234580 x 0.000946353, resulting in 222 m³.
